Led by veteran trainer Joel Díaz; undefeated Mexican-American prospects José ‘Tito' Sánchez and his brother Leonardo 'Leo' Sánchez signed promotional agreements with Miguel Cotto Promotions and H2 Entertainment.

“The Sánchez brothers are great fighters, they have a warrior style that caught our attention from the first moment we saw them and Joel Díaz told us about them. They have everything to be great in professional boxing, our company is very happy that both 'Tito' and Leo have trusted our vision, surely the world of boxing will know about them very soon”, commented promoter and president of Miguel Cotto Promotions, Hector Soto.

‘Tito’ Sánchez, 22 years old, is undefeated in 9 fights with 5 wins by way of knockout, campaigning in the super bantamweight division (122lbs).

'Tito' is coming off a solid victory where he snatched the undefeated record of Cuban fighter Ariel Pérez de la Torre in an 8 round fight.

Brother Leonardo 'Leo' Sánchez is undefeated in 2 fights with 1 victory by way of knockout, campaigning in the super featherweight division (130lbs).

The Sanchez brothers will be making their debuts under Miguel Cotto Promotions and H2 Entertainment during the first quarter of 2023.
